For large datasets on Android 12, the default temp store (file) may cause disk IO errors, in the past we resolved this for RNQS by setting a build flag to use the memory option.

This PR adds a readme entry on how a user can configure their package.json to set the option for OPSQLite, ideally there is a way for us to define this as part of the code generation.

Reference PR from RNQS: powersync-ja/react-native-quick-sqlite#28
